How do I hide my wordpress site from public?

To make your entire blog private, follow these steps: Select Settings. From there, select Privacy. You’ll see three options: Public, Hidden, and Private. If you select “Hidden”, search engines will no longer link to your site but anyone who has the address of your blog will be able to see everything.

How do I make my entire WordPress site private?

Private WordPress Site

  1. Click on Plugins, then go to Add New. Find the My Private Site plugin, install and activate it.
  2. Go to Settings -> Private Site.
  3. Tick the Private Site option under the Make Private Site section.
  4. Press Save Changes and you’re done!

What is website maintenance page?

Website maintenance is the act of regularly checking your website for issues and mistakes and keeping it updated and relevant. This should be done on a consistent basis in order to keep your website healthy, encourage continued traffic growth, and strengthen your SEO and Google rankings.

What is a maintenance page?

A maintenance page is a temporary placeholder for times when a site or app needs to be taken offline for updates, backups or maintenance. It tells the visitor that the site they’re trying to reach is temporarily unavailable because the team behind the scenes is doing some work. It’s not a crime scene, just a temporary construction zone.
